81.旋转数组找数第二弹

Search in Rotated Sorted Array II

问题描述:

Follow up for “Search in Rotated Sorted Array”:
What if duplicates are allowed?

Would this affect the run-time complexity? How and why?
Suppose an array sorted in ascending order is rotated at some pivot unknown to you beforehand.

(i.e., 0 1 2 4 5 6 7 might become 4 5 6 7 0 1 2).

Write a function to determine if a given target is in the array.

The array may contain duplicates.

参考答案(c++):

class Solution {
public:
    bool search(vector<int>& nums, int target) {
        int left = 0, right =  nums.size()-1, mid;

        while(left<=right)
        {
            mid = (left + right) >> 1;
            if(nums[mid] == target) return true;

            // the only difference from the first one, trickly case, just updat left and right
            if( (nums[left] == nums[mid]) && (nums[right] == nums[mid]) ) {++left; --right;}

            else if(nums[left] <= nums[mid])
            {
                if( (nums[left]<=target) && (nums[mid] > target) ) right = mid-1;
                else left = mid + 1; 
            }
            else
            {
                if((nums[mid] < target) &&  (nums[right] >= target) ) left = mid+1;
                else right = mid-1;
            }
        }
        return false;
    }
};
